Is Ni-Li battery better than lithium-ion?

The battery is predicted to hold more than twice as much energy per kilogram as lithium-ion batteries, and to be safer. However, the battery will be complex to manufacture and durability issues have yet to be resolved. [ 1] Ni–Li has a very high cell potential, but is limited in capacity by the cathode material.

What is a lithium ion battery made of?

The anodes of most lithium-ion batteries are made from graphite. Typically, the mineral composition of the cathode is what changes, making the difference between battery chemistries. The cathode material typically contains lithium along with other minerals including nickel, manganese, cobalt, or iron.

How much nickel is in a NMC battery?

Subsequent generations have progressively increased the nickel content, such as in the case of NMC 811, which contains 80 % nickel, and the latest generation of NMC batteries, featuring a 90 % nickel cathode (Purwanto et al., 2022, Ghosh et al., 2021).
